Weba sentence, such as the subject and the direct object – Your dog chased my cat vs. My cat chased your dog • Syntax rules specify constraints on sentences based on the verb of the sentence *The boy found *Disa slept the baby *The boy found in the house Disa slept The boy found the ball Disa slept soundly Zack believes Robert to be a gentleman WebThe subject and the object are both nouns. The easy way to understand this point in grammar is by remembering that it is the subject that does the verb to the object. These parts in a sentence can be picked out easily if you approach the sentence in sections. Read the sentence as a whole without stopping, for instance, 'Jimmy threw the ball'.

The indirect object of a verb receives the direct object. In effect, the action moves from the subject, through the verb, to the direct object and then the indirect object. Sue passed Ann the ball. the ball.
